Types of Aluminum Cast Tool & Jig Plate

Within the realm of aluminum cast tool and jig plates, various manufacturers tout their products as the epitome of quality and precision. Formerly Alcoa, Arconic specializes in MIC 6® cast tool and jig plate, while Alpase, based in California, is known for its K-100S® cast aluminum tooling plate. Precision Cast Plate (PCP) in Canada proudly produces Alca 5® precision cast plate, and across the Atlantic in Germany, Bikar offers Formodal®, which they describe as “precision milled cast plates.” Adding to the mix, Vista Metals provides ATP-5 precision tooling plate. Despite differences in names and production mills, these products feature more similarities than distinctions.

In the production of these cast tool and jig plates, each manufacturer employs similar methodologies with the goal of mitigating internal stresses within the aluminum plates. The overarching objective is to achieve significant internal stability, minimizing any potential movement during machining. Consistency is achieved as each of these CT&J products is subjected to machining in order to attain a flat surface finish of 32 micro-inches or better on both the top and bottom surfaces. Further protecting this finish, every mill applies a protective PVC coating to each surface, ensuring quality of the product is retained during transport to distributors. Precision Machining and Stability

One of the standout features of aluminum cast tool & jig plate is its composition consisting of fine-grain aluminum alloy, which ensures internal stability. This characteristic minimizes movement during machining operations, enabling outcomes that are accurate and precise. Machined to a surface finish equal to 32 micro-inches or better on both sides, these plates are known for their dimensional stability and flat surfaces.

Lightweight and Corrosion Resistance

The lightweight nature of aluminum tool and jig plates, approximately one-third the weight of steel plates, provides a significant advantage in terms of the ease of handling operations and installation. This characteristic reduces the requirement for heavy equipment, minimizing the load required on machinery components. In addition, aluminum’s inherent resistance to corrosion eliminates the need for protective treatments, making it a low maintenance, durable option.

Versatility in Applications

Cast Aluminum Tool & Jig Plate finds its usefulness in a wide array of applications, including welding fixtures, assembly jigs and fixtures, templates, drill jigs, hydro press form blocks, index tables, vacuum chucks, and more. Its usage covers multiple industries, including aerospace, medical instrumentation, plastics, and automotive, attesting to its reliability and versatility.

Types of Aluminum Tooling and Jig Plate

There are three main types of aluminum tooling and jig plate: casted aluminum tooling plate, molded aluminum tooling plate, and rolled aluminum tooling plate. Each type of CT&J plate caters to specific needs based on its properties and manufacturing process.

Cast Aluminum Tooling Plate: Continuous casting and thermal stress relief characterize cast aluminum tooling plates. With maximum stability and the best thickness tolerance, these plates, often available in the thickness range of 6mm to 50mm, are well-suited for precision applications that require dimensional accuracy.

Molded Aluminum Tooling Plate: Molded aluminum tooling plates, typically rolled, provide a balance between service life and stability. While not possessing the same stability as cast tooling plates, they are utilized with highly processed components, particularly injection molds. This type is commonly employed in the 100 mm to 250 mm thickness range.

Rolled Aluminum Tooling Plate: Made from 5000 series alloys, rolled aluminum tooling plates are subjected to annealing to enhance ductility. Precision machining produces dimensions having minimum tolerances. This type of aluminum tooling plate is often chosen for strength applications in engineering, manufacturing, and construction.
